Job Description

Summary of main duties

As part of our Artist Development team, you'll provide vital support across projects and programs, with a strong focus on HOME Arches. Your role will include:

Artist Development

  • Regularly monitor the Artist Development inbox, respond to queries, and liaise with artists and staff.
  • Support delivery of training and engagement events, both online and in person.
  • Coordinate registrations, manage logistics, and communicate with participants.
  • Assist in creating systems for monitoring, evaluation, and reporting.
  • Support the reporting in Artist Development activity
  • Contribute to analysis of evaluation findings to identify trends and recommendations.

HOME Arches

  • Liaise with artists, confirm details, and follow up on requirements.
  • Collect feedback and organise documentation for reporting and archives.
  • Manage risk assessments and ensure spaces are prepared for artist needs.
  • Welcome artists, lead inductions, and work with technicians and visitor teams.
  • Maintain and update booking systems, handle cancellations, and improve processes.
  • Support additional events and contribute to refining administrative tools.

Additional Duties

  • Promote equality, diversity, and inclusion in all aspects of work.
  • Act as an ambassador for HOME and uphold health and safety standards.
  • Participate in working groups, training, and stay updated on best practices.
  • Be flexible to work evenings, weekends, and travel when required.
  • Carry out any other duties consistent with the role as directed by your manager.

Job Requirements

The Artist Development Assistant supports the effective delivery of events and
opportunities for artists working across Theatre, Film and Visual Arts.
This role has a focus on the day-to-day coordination and administration of
HOME Arches, a free, bespoke artist development hub designed to support
artists across a variety of disciplines in Greater Manchester.
Working as part of the Artist Development Team, this role will help
coordinate workshops, masterclasses, creative laboratories and
networking opportunities for artists engaging with HOME.
Led by the Head of Artist Development, the Artist Development
Assistant will support the implementation of booking systems and
evaluation mechanisms across various programs and events.
